Simple Cleaning Methods Suggested
According to the reference, you can use common items to clean the leatherette. The reference suggests two straightforward methods:
- Utilizing Clorox wipes.
- Using a paper towel that has been dabbed in a little bit of hot water, then wiping the camera surface.
These methods are presented as effective ways to clean the leatherette and help keep the camera's appearance tidy.
